Brief summary
Observational study of prevalence of oral symptoms in patients with advanced cancer using a novel questionnaire (Oral symptom assessment scale)
Detailed description
A novel questionnaire (the Oral symptom assessment scale / OSAS) has been developed to assess a range of oral symptoms in patients with advanced cancer. The OSAS consists of 20 symptoms, which were chosen following a review of the literature / discussion with experts in the field. The OSAS was modelled on the Memorial Symptom Assessment Scale (MSAS), and asks about the presence of the symptoms, the frequency of the symptoms (i.e. rarely; occasionally; frequently; or almost constantly), the severity of the symptoms (i.e. slight; moderate; severe; or very severe), and how much distress they cause (i.e. not at all; a little bit; somewhat; quite a bit; or very much). The questions relate to the last week. Patients will be given the OSAS to complete, and also the short form of the MSAS (which asks about the presence, and related distress, of 32 physical / psychological symptoms, including a small number of oral symptoms). Demographic data, cancer diagnosis, and performance status will also be collected. The study involves a single visit / assessment. Descriptive statistics will be used to present the data, and hierarchical cluster analysis will be used to identify oral symptom clusters. Kappa tests will be used to compare analogous questions on the OSAS and short form MSAS (as part of the validation of the OSAS).

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
* age \> 18yr; diagnosis of locally advanced / metastatic cancer; already known to the specialist palliative care team
Exclusion criteria
* inability to give informed consent; inability to complete questionnaires
